Yeah, yeah, its such a cliche, but what the hellI wanted to give it a try. This was inspired by two suggestions from the Ideas section, both of which involved Miroku with wings. I guess I was intrigued by the visual of fallen-angel Miroku grasping the closest thing hell probably ever get to heaven. According to Buddhist tenets, life is a cycle of birth, death, and rebirththe last of which Mirokull probably never get around to, considering that he faces a fate that, technically, cheats his soul from ever completing the cycle, and instead he has to settle for finding whatever heaven he can get during his short time on earth. This might be the single biggest CG Ive ever done; its so big that even the complete shrunken version exceeds 650 pixels and loses a lot of detail, so I had to crop it. The uncropped shrunken version is available here and the uncropped (and still slightly shrunken) large version here. I came up with a new coloring method for this one: I skipped the outline, limited all lines to the facial features, used the pen tool to fill in the base colors, and experimented liberally with shading and hues. The wings took me forever to doI tried more versions than I can count (transparent, semi-transparent, glowy, etc.) before settling on this one. I dont know if this ones any better than the others, but I was in a hurry. The clouds annoyed me, too, so I need to practice on them more. They dont look right. |
